Output d76f71e2e128c8f785bf76d805ddcb87bf683fcdb9a77ac3ddac3a6f0455f6fc:0

value
36940000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e30564a7beb76bc33dec42cb78dc5a9c7970c153 OP_EQUALVERIFY OP_CHECKSIG
address
1MhNrGh6XXCua8VSUh7ABRwTVUZwU41zPa
transaction
d76f71e2e128c8f785bf76d805ddcb87bf683fcdb9a77ac3ddac3a6f0455f6fc
confirmations
658614
spent
true